Patents by Inventor Casimer M. DeCusatis

Casimer M. DeCusatis has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10075482
    Abstract: A method for managing multiple electronic conference sessions. The method includes a computer processor identifying a plurality of conference sessions that a user is attending, wherein the plurality of conference sessions includes a first session and a second session. The method further includes a computer processor identifying one or more triggers that indicate an occurrence of an event in at least one of the plurality of conference sessions. The method further includes a computer processor determining that the user is an active participant in at least the first session of the plurality of conference sessions that the user is attending. The method further includes a computer processor detecting at least one trigger of the one or more identified triggers, within the second session of the plurality of conference sessions that the user is attending.
    Type: Grant
    Filed: September 25, 2015
    Date of Patent: September 11, 2018
    Assignee: International Business Machines Corporation
    Inventors: Anjil R. Chinnapatlolla, Casimer M. DeCusatis, Rajaram B. Krishnamurthy, Ajay Sood
  • Patent number: 10069877
    Abstract: A method for managing multiple electronic conference sessions. The method includes a computer processor identifying a plurality of conference sessions that a user is attending, wherein the plurality of conference sessions includes a first session and a second session. The method further includes a computer processor identifying one or more triggers that indicate an occurrence of an event in at least one of the plurality of conference sessions. The method further includes a computer processor determining that the user is an active participant in at least the first session of the plurality of conference sessions that the user is attending. The method further includes a computer processor detecting at least one trigger of the one or more identified triggers, within the second session of the plurality of conference sessions that the user is attending.
    Type: Grant
    Filed: March 7, 2016
    Date of Patent: September 4, 2018
    Assignee: International Business Machines Corporation
    Inventors: Anjil R. Chinnapatlolla, Casimer M. DeCusatis, Rajaram B. Krishnamurthy, Ajay Sood
  • Publication number: 20180246769
    Abstract: Apparatus, systems and methods aggregating electronic devices for sharing functionality to fulfill requested tasks, while also monitoring and controlling battery energy levels in these electronic devices to ensure sufficient battery power is available on the devices, individually or collectively, to fulfill a requested task. The electronic devices are positioned in proximity to a computing device for determining functionalites that may be shared amongst the various electronic devices to fulfill the requested task. These electronic devices are also provided in proximity to a charge distribution unit (CDU) for determining if each electronic device has enough battery power to complete all, or a portion, of the requested task. If any device needs charging, the CDU allocates and distributes battery power from one or more other device batteries and/or power outlet. The charging power is then transferred to the electronic device in need of charging to fulfill the requested task.
    Type: Application
    Filed: May 2, 2018
    Publication date: August 30, 2018
    Inventors: Pasquale A. Catalano, Casimer M. DeCusatis, Rajaram B. Krishnamurthy, Michael Onghena, Anuradha Rao
  • Publication number: 20180188792
    Abstract: Apparatus, systems and methods for managing and aggregating cached data of aggregated electronic devices for sharing functionality to fulfill requested tasks, while monitoring and controlling battery energy levels in the electronic devices to ensure sufficient battery power is available, individually or collectively, to fulfill a requested task. The electronic devices are positioned in proximity to a computing device for sharing cached hierarchies of each device as well as hierarchies of the aggregated devices. The electronic devices are provided in proximity to a charge distribution unit (CDU) for determining if each electronic device has enough battery power to complete all, or a portion, of a requested task. If any device needs charging, the CDU allocates and distributes battery power from one or more other device batteries and/or power outlet. The charging power is then transferred to the electronic device in need of charging to fulfill the requested task.
    Type: Application
    Filed: February 26, 2018
    Publication date: July 5, 2018
    Inventors: Pasquale A. Catalano, Casimer M. DeCusatis, Rajaram B. Krishnamurthy, Michael Onghena, Anuradha Rao
  • Patent number: 9996397
    Abstract: Apparatus, systems and methods aggregating electronic devices for sharing functionality to fulfill requested tasks, while also monitoring and controlling battery energy levels in these electronic devices to ensure sufficient battery power is available on the devices, individually or collectively, to fulfill a requested task. The electronic devices are positioned in proximity to a computing device for determining functionalities that may be shared amongst the various electronic devices to fulfill the requested task. These electronic devices are also provided in proximity to a charge distribution unit (CDU) for determining if each electronic device has enough battery power to complete all, or a portion, of the requested task. If any device needs charging, the CDU allocates and distributes battery power from one or more other device batteries and/or power outlet. The charging power is then transferred to the electronic device in need of charging to fulfill the requested task.
    Type: Grant
    Filed: December 9, 2015
    Date of Patent: June 12, 2018
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Pasquale A. Catalano, Casimer M. DeCusatis, Rajaram B Krishnamurthy, Michael Onghena, Anuradha Rao
  • Patent number: 9998377
    Abstract: Embodiments relate to controlling workload flow on converged Ethernet links. An aspect includes coupling, by a processing device, a first control loop to a second control loop. The second control loop monitors the operation of the first control loop. An equilibrium set point is initialized for the second control loop prior to commencing operation of the first control loop. Accordingly, the equilibrium set point value is adjusted in the second control loop continuously based on a rate of operation of the first control loop.
    Type: Grant
    Filed: September 30, 2014
    Date of Patent: June 12, 2018
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Nikolaos Chrysos, Daniel Crisan, Casimer M. DeCusatis, Mircea Gusat, Cyriel J. Minkenberg, Fredy D. Neeser
  • Patent number: 9973420
    Abstract: In one embodiment, a method includes receiving first overlay network traffic via a first input overlay tunnel at a multi-protocol virtual tunnel end point (VTEP) implemented in an accelerated network interface card (NIC) of a server. The method also includes routing the first overlay network traffic to a second overlay network tunnel which adheres to a second overlay network protocol in response to a determination that a destination of the first overlay network traffic is specified as the second overlay network tunnel. Moreover, the method includes receiving second overlay network traffic via the first input overlay tunnel at the multi-protocol VTEP. The method also includes bridging the second overlay network traffic to a first destination overlay network tunnel terminated at the multi-protocol VTEP in response to a determination that a destination of the second overlay network traffic is specified as the first destination overlay network tunnel.
    Type: Grant
    Filed: October 15, 2015
    Date of Patent: May 15, 2018
    Assignee: International Business Machines Corporation
    Inventors: Casimer M. DeCusatis, Mircea Gusat, Keshav G. Kamble, Cyriel J. Minkenberg, Vijoy A. Pandey, Renato J. Recio
  • Patent number: 9954781
    Abstract: Embodiments relate to controlling workload flow on converged Ethernet links. An aspect includes coupling, by a processing device, a first control loop to a second control loop. The second control loop monitors the operation of the first control loop. An equilibrium set point is initialized for the second control loop prior to commencing operation of the first control loop. Accordingly, the equilibrium set point value is adjusted in the second control loop continuously based on a rate of operation of the first control loop.
    Type: Grant
    Filed: March 15, 2013
    Date of Patent: April 24, 2018
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Nikolaos Chrysos, Daniel Crisan, Casimer M. DeCusatis, Mircea Gusat, Cyriel J. Minkenberg, Fredy D. Neeser
  • Patent number: 9939873
    Abstract: Apparatus, systems and methods for managing and aggregating cached data of aggregated electronic devices for sharing functionality to fulfill requested tasks, while monitoring and controlling battery energy levels in the electronic devices to ensure sufficient battery power is available, individually or collectively, to fulfill a requested task. The electronic devices are positioned in proximity to a computing device for sharing cached hierarchies of each device as well as hierarchies of the aggregated devices. The electronic devices are provided in proximity to a charge distribution unit (CDU) for determining if each electronic device has enough battery power to complete all, or a portion, of a requested task. If any device needs charging, the CDU allocates and distributes battery power from one or more other device batteries and/or power outlet. The charging power is then transferred to the electronic device in need of charging to fulfill the requested task.
    Type: Grant
    Filed: December 9, 2015
    Date of Patent: April 10, 2018
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Pasquale A. Catalano, Casimer M. DeCusatis, Rajaram B Krishnamurthy, Michael Onghena, Anuradha Rao
  • Publication number: 20180069802
    Abstract: In one embodiment, a method includes receiving a plurality of flows, each flow comprising packets of data and assigning a service credit to each of the plurality of flows. In addition, the method includes assigning a weight parameter to each of the plurality of flows, and selecting a flow from a head of a first control queue unless the first control queue is empty or there is indication that the first control queue should be avoided. A flow is selected from a head of a second control queue in response to a determination that the first control queue is empty or there is indication that the first control queue should be avoided. Additionally, the method includes providing a number of units of service to the selected flow. Moreover, the method includes decreasing the selected flow's service credit by an amount corresponding to the number of units of service provided thereto.
    Type: Application
    Filed: November 8, 2017
    Publication date: March 8, 2018
    Inventors: Claude Basso, Nikolaos Chrysos, Casimer M. DeCusatis, Mircea Gusat, Keshav G. Kamble, Cyriel J. Minkenberg, Fredy D. Neeser, Kenneth M. Valk
  • Patent number: 9888338
    Abstract: A method of providing an emergency wireless link in a data center comprising a plurality of servers includes receiving, at an input interface of an emergency wireless link system at the data center, an input from a sensor coupled to one of the plurality of servers or to an auxiliary system among a plurality of auxiliary systems, the plurality of auxiliary systems including a power supply system. The method also includes comparing, using a processor of the emergency wireless link system, the input with a plurality of conditions, declaring an emergency, using the processor, based on the input matching one of the plurality of conditions, outputting, using the processor, one or more messages corresponding with the one of the plurality of conditions based on declaring the emergency, and transmitting the one or more messages wirelessly.
    Type: Grant
    Filed: September 30, 2014
    Date of Patent: February 6, 2018
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Casimer M. DeCusatis, Anuradha Rao
  • Patent number: 9883325
    Abstract: Embodiments relate to an emergency wireless link in a data center comprising a plurality of servers. An aspect includes an emergency wireless link system in a data center comprising a plurality of servers. The emergency wireless link system includes an input interface to receive an input from a sensor coupled to one of the plurality of servers or to an auxiliary system among a plurality of auxiliary systems. The plurality of auxiliary systems includes a power supply system. The system also includes a processor to compare the input with a plurality of conditions, declare an emergency based on the input matching one of the plurality of conditions, and output one or more messages corresponding with the one of the plurality of conditions based on declaring the emergency. The system further includes a transmitter to wirelessly transmit the one or more messages output by the processor.
    Type: Grant
    Filed: December 12, 2013
    Date of Patent: January 30, 2018
    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Casimer M. DeCusatis, Anuradha Rao
  • Patent number: 9847933
    Abstract: A first cluster includes first switching devices that are compatible with a software-defined networking (SDN) protocol. A second cluster includes second switching devices within or partially within overlapping the first cluster. Each second switching device is compatible with a protocol for an open systems interconnection (OSI) model layer. The first switching devices include one or more border switching devices located at a boundary between the first cluster and the second cluster. Each border switching device is also compatible with the protocol for the OSI model layer. The first switching devices effect first multipathing through the network except through the second cluster, and the second switching devices effect second multipathing just through the second cluster of the network. As such, the first switching devices and the second switching devices together effect end-to-end multipathing through both the first cluster and the second cluster of the network.
    Type: Grant
    Filed: May 15, 2017
    Date of Patent: December 19, 2017
    Assignee: International Business Machines Corporation
    Inventors: Casimer M. Decusatis, Keshav G. Kamble, Abhijit P. Kumbhare
  • Patent number: 9843529
    Abstract: In one embodiment, a method includes selecting a flow from a head of a first control queue or a second control queue. The method also includes providing service to the selected flow. Moreover, the method includes decreasing a service credit of the selected flow by an amount corresponding to an amount of service provided to the selected flow. In another embodiment, a computer program product includes a computer readable storage medium having program code embodied therewith. The embodied program code is readable/executable by a device to select, by the device, a flow from a head of a first control queue or a second control queue. The embodied program code is also readable/executable to provide, by the device, service to the selected flow, and decrease, by the device, a service credit of the selected flow by an amount corresponding to an amount of service provided to the selected flow.
    Type: Grant
    Filed: October 6, 2015
    Date of Patent: December 12, 2017
    Assignee: International Business Machines Corporation
    Inventors: Claude Basso, Nikolaos Chrysos, Casimer M. DeCusatis, Mircea Gusat, Keshav G. Kamble, Cyriel J. Minkenberg, Fredy D. Neeser, Kenneth M. Valk
  • Publication number: 20170346700
    Abstract: A method includes associating overlay network attributes (ONAs) with virtual networks. A movement operation is performed that includes re-assigning the virtual networks to servers of overlay networks based on management of the ONAs.
    Type: Application
    Filed: August 18, 2017
    Publication date: November 30, 2017
    Inventors: Casimer M. DeCusatis, Mircea Gusat, Vinit Jain, Keshav G. Kamble, Cyriel J. Minkenberg, Vijoy A. Pandey, Renato J. Recio
  • Patent number: 9794128
    Abstract: Embodiments of the invention relate to providing virtual network domain movement operations for overlay networks. One embodiment includes a method that includes determining one or more overlay network attributes (ONAs) for a plurality of virtual networks. The one or more ONAs are associated with the virtual networks. The one or more ONAs are managed as one or more portable entities by one or more of creating ONAs, deleting ONAs, moving ONAs, combining ONAs and dividing ONAs. A movement operation is performed on the one or more virtual networks among one or more servers of one or more overlay networks based on the management of the one or more ONAs.
    Type: Grant
    Filed: December 30, 2013
    Date of Patent: October 17, 2017
    Assignee: International Business Machines Corporation
    Inventors: Casimer M. DeCusatis, Mircea Gusat, Vinit Jain, Keshav G. Kamble, Cyriel J. Minkenberg, Vijoy A. Pandey, Renato J. Recio
  • Publication number: 20170250900
    Abstract: A first cluster includes first switching devices that are compatible with a software-defined networking (SDN) protocol. A second cluster includes second switching devices within or partially within overlapping the first cluster. Each second switching device is compatible with a protocol for an open systems interconnection (OSI) model layer. The first switching devices include one or more border switching devices located at a boundary between the first cluster and the second cluster. Each border switching device is also compatible with the protocol for the OSI model layer. The first switching devices effect first multipathing through the network except through the second cluster, and the second switching devices effect second multipathing just through the second cluster of the network. As such, the first switching devices and the second switching devices together effect end-to-end multipathing through both the first cluster and the second cluster of the network.
    Type: Application
    Filed: May 15, 2017
    Publication date: August 31, 2017
    Inventors: Casimer M. DECUSATIS, Keshav G. KAMBLE, Abhijit P. KUMBHARE
  • Patent number: 9749402
    Abstract: In one embodiment, a system includes a switch controller configured to communicate with a plurality of network devices in a network. The switch controller includes a processor and logic integrated with and/or executable by the processor. The logic is configured to determine a throughput associated with a workload in the network and select an optimum location for the workload in the network based on the throughput associated with the workload. In another embodiment, a computer program product includes a computer readable storage medium having program code embodied therewith. The embodied program code is readable/executable by a processor to cause the processor to determine a throughput associated a workload in a network. The embodied program code is also readable/executable by the processor to cause the processor to select an optimum location for the workload in the network based on the throughput associated with the workload.
    Type: Grant
    Filed: February 25, 2016
    Date of Patent: August 29, 2017
    Assignee: International Business Machines Corporation
    Inventors: Casimer M. DeCusatis, Mircea Gusat, Vinit Jain, Keshav G. Kamble, Renato J. Recio
  • Publication number: 20170208013
    Abstract: Congestion management for data traffic in a virtual domain identifies a congestion source and sends a message to the source to adjust data traffic rates. The source may be a virtual machine hosted by a physical server with one or more virtual servers incorporated. A congestion manager may identify the source and send the message to the source without affecting other data sources hosted by the physical server or the virtual servers. In some embodiments, information about the congestion source may be encapsulated in a packet payload readable only by the congestion source so only the congestion source receives the instruction to adjust the transmission rate.
    Type: Application
    Filed: March 31, 2017
    Publication date: July 20, 2017
    Inventors: ROBERT BIRKE, DANIEL CRISAN, CASIMER M. DECUSATIS, MIRCEA GUSAT, KESHAV G. KAMBLE, CYRIEL J. MINKENBERG
  • Patent number: 9712451
    Abstract: A virtual network is implemented on a physical network. A virtual network data packet is tunneled through the physical network via encapsulation within a physical network data packet and via transmission of the physical network data packet through the physical network. A network congestion notification capability of the virtual network is preserved and modified during transmission of virtual network data through the physical network and vice-versa. Congestion notification metadata can be copied from a header of a virtual network data packet to a header of a physical network data packet when the virtual network data packet is encapsulated into the physical network data packet. Congestion notification metadata can be copied from a header of a physical network data packet to a header of a virtual network data packet when the virtual network data packet is decapsulated from the physical network data packet.
    Type: Grant
    Filed: April 8, 2015
    Date of Patent: July 18, 2017
    Assignee: International Business Machines Corporation
    Inventors: Robert Birke, Daniel Crisan, Casimer M. DeCusatis, Mircea Gusat, Cyriel J. Minkenberg